Factor validation of an instrument measuring group power.
Christina Leibold Sieloff1, Karen Dunn
1Montana State University-Bozeman, College of Nursing, Billings, MT 59101, USA. csieloff@montana.edu
This study validated the Sieloff-King Assessment of Group Power Within Organizations (SKAGPO) using confirmatory factor analysis. The SKAGPO demonstrates acceptable psychometric properties for measuring nursing group power.

Background:
- Limited empirical research exists on measuring nursing group power.
- Instrument development and middle-range theory building are crucial in nursing research.
Purpose of the Study:
- To report confirmatory factor analyses of the Sieloff-King Assessment of Group Power Within Organizations (SKAGPO).
- To evaluate the psychometric properties of the SKAGPO for measuring nursing group power.
Main Methods:
- Secondary analysis of cross-sectional data from 1999.
- Target population: Chief Nurse Executives (CNEs) of US hospitals.
- Sample: 350 CNEs from 600 selected hospitals.
- Second-order confirmatory 8-factor analysis.
Main Results:
- Factor loadings ranged from .43 to .89.
- The proposed model showed an acceptable fit (GFI=.82, CFI=.86, RMSEA=.06).
- Statistical support was found for the proposed model, leading to an alternate, better-fitting model.
Conclusions:
- The Sieloff-King Assessment of Group Power Within Organizations (SKAGPO) possesses acceptable psychometric properties.
- The study provides empirical support for the SKAGPO's utility in measuring nursing group power.
